From ddee9db870db0459bb0dfbdd86987e86924f7eaa Mon Sep 17 00:00:00 2001
From: Junjie <fallin.jie@qq.com>
Date: 星期六, 20 五月 2023 16:23:15 +0800
Subject: [PATCH] WMS任务(1.入库,101.出库)

---
 src/main/webapp/static/wms/js/wrkMast/wrkMast.js |   51 ++++++++++++++++++++++++++++++++++-----------------
 1 files changed, 34 insertions(+), 17 deletions(-)

diff --git a/src/main/webapp/static/wms/js/wrkMast/wrkMast.js b/src/main/webapp/static/wms/js/wrkMast/wrkMast.js
index 51263ba..e702b10 100644
--- a/src/main/webapp/static/wms/js/wrkMast/wrkMast.js
+++ b/src/main/webapp/static/wms/js/wrkMast/wrkMast.js
@@ -11,11 +11,13 @@
     var layDate = layui.laydate;
     var form = layui.form;
 
+    $('#wrkNo').val(parent.wrkNo);
     // 鏁版嵁娓叉煋
     tableIns = table.render({
         elem: '#wrkMast',
         headers: {token: localStorage.getItem('token')},
         url: baseUrl + '/wrkMast/list/auth',
+        where: {wrk_no: parent.wrkNo},
         page: true,
         limit: 16,
         limits: [16, 30, 50, 100, 200, 500],
@@ -24,16 +26,18 @@
         cellMinWidth: 50,
         cols: [[
             {type: 'checkbox'}
-            , {field: 'wrkNo', align: 'center', title: '宸ヤ綔鍙�', sort: true, width: 85}
-            , {field: 'ioTime$', align: 'center', title: '宸ヤ綔鏃堕棿', sort: true, width: 160}
-            , {field: 'wrkSts$', align: 'center', title: '宸ヤ綔鐘舵��'}
-            , {field: 'ioType$', align: 'center', title: '鍏ュ嚭搴撶被鍨�'}
+            , {field: 'wmsWrkNo', align: 'center', title: 'WMS浠诲姟鍙�', sort: true, width: 85}
+            , {field: 'wrkNo', align: 'center', title: '浠诲姟鍙�', sort: true, width: 85}
+            , {field: 'ioTime$', align: 'center', title: '浠诲姟鏃堕棿', sort: true, width: 160}
+            , {field: 'durationTime', align: 'center', title: '鎸佺画鏃堕暱', width: 160}
+            , {field: 'wrkSts$', align: 'center', title: '浠诲姟鐘舵��'}
+            , {field: 'ioType$', align: 'center', title: '浠诲姟绫诲瀷'}
             , {field: 'ioPri', align: 'center', title: '浼樺厛绾�'}
             , {field: 'crnNo$', align: 'center', title: '鍫嗗灈鏈�'}
             , {field: 'sourceStaNo$', align: 'center', title: '婧愮珯'}
             , {field: 'staNo$', align: 'center', title: '鐩爣绔�'}
-            , {field: 'sourceLocNo$', align: 'center', title: '婧愬簱浣�'}
-            , {field: 'locNo$', align: 'center', title: '鐩爣搴撲綅'}
+            , {field: 'sourceLocNo$', align: 'center', title: '璧峰鐐�'}
+            , {field: 'locNo$', align: 'center', title: '鐩爣鐐�'}
             , {field: 'barcode', align: 'center', title: '鏉$爜'}
             , {field: 'preHave', align: 'center', title: '鍏堝叆鍝�', hide: true}
             , {field: 'takeNone', align: 'center', title: '绌烘搷浣�', hide: true}
@@ -70,7 +74,7 @@
             //         return html;
             //     }}
 
-            , {fixed: 'right', title: '鎿嶄綔', align: 'left', toolbar: '#operate', width: 120}
+            , {fixed: 'right', title: '鎿嶄綔', align: 'center', toolbar: '#operate', width: 110}
         ]],
         request: {
             pageName: 'curr',
@@ -288,7 +292,7 @@
                 // 寮瑰眰鏄剧ず
                 layer.open({
                     type: 2,
-                    title: '宸ヤ綔妗f槑缁�',
+                    title: '浠诲姟妗f槑缁�',
                     maxmin: true,
                     area: [top.detailWidth, top.detailHeight],
                     shadeClose: true,
@@ -299,7 +303,7 @@
                 break;
             // 瀹屾垚
             case 'complete':
-                layer.confirm('纭瀹屾垚璇ョ瑪宸ヤ綔妗o紵', {title: '宸ヤ綔鍙凤細' + data.wrkNo, shadeClose: true}, function () {
+                layer.confirm('纭瀹屾垚璇ョ瑪浠诲姟妗o紵', {title: '浠诲姟鍙凤細' + data.wrkNo, shadeClose: true}, function () {
                     http.post(baseUrl + "/hand/control/wrkMast", {workNo: data.wrkNo, type: 1}, function (res) {
                         $(".layui-laypage-btn")[0].click();
                         layer.msg(data.wrkNo + res.msg);
@@ -312,7 +316,7 @@
             case 'cancel':
                 if (data.pdcType === "Y") {
                     layer.confirm('褰撳墠浠诲姟鍏宠仈ERP閿�鍞崟锛屽彇娑堝皢閲嶆柊鐢熸垚鍑哄簱浣滀笟锛屾槸鍚︾户缁紵', {
-                        title: '宸ヤ綔鍙凤細' + data.wrkNo,
+                        title: '浠诲姟鍙凤細' + data.wrkNo,
                         shadeClose: true
                     }, function () {
                         http.post(baseUrl + "/hand/control/wrkMast", {workNo: data.wrkNo, type: 2}, function (res) {
@@ -322,8 +326,8 @@
                         layer.closeAll();
                     });
                 } else {
-                    layer.confirm('纭鍙栨秷璇ョ瑪宸ヤ綔妗o紵', {
-                        title: '宸ヤ綔鍙凤細' + data.wrkNo,
+                    layer.confirm('纭鍙栨秷璇ョ瑪浠诲姟妗o紵', {
+                        title: '浠诲姟鍙凤細' + data.wrkNo,
                         shadeClose: true
                     }, function () {
                         http.post(baseUrl + "/hand/control/wrkMast", {workNo: data.wrkNo, type: 2}, function (res) {
@@ -336,7 +340,7 @@
                 break;
             //  鎷f枡鍏ュ簱
             case 'pick':
-                layer.confirm('鎷f枡鍏ュ簱璇ョ瑪宸ヤ綔妗o紵', {title: '宸ヤ綔鍙凤細' + data.wrkNo, shadeClose: true}, function () {
+                layer.confirm('鎷f枡鍏ュ簱璇ョ瑪浠诲姟妗o紵', {title: '浠诲姟鍙凤細' + data.wrkNo, shadeClose: true}, function () {
                     http.post(baseUrl + "/hand/control/wrkMast", {workNo: data.wrkNo, type: 3}, function (res) {
                         $(".layui-laypage-btn")[0].click();
                         layer.msg(data.wrkNo + res.msg);
@@ -347,7 +351,7 @@
             //  鍏堝叆鍝�
             case 'preHave':
                 layer.confirm('浠诲姟鍙戠敓鍏堝叆鍝佸紓甯搞�傚闇�閲嶆柊鍏ュ簱锛岃纭繚璐х墿宸叉斁鑷冲爢鍨涙満鍑哄簱绔欙紒', {
-                    title: '宸ヤ綔鍙凤細' + data.wrkNo,
+                    title: '浠诲姟鍙凤細' + data.wrkNo,
                     shadeClose: true
                 }, function () {
                     http.post(baseUrl + "/deal/preHave/start", {wrkNo: data.wrkNo}, function (res) {
@@ -360,7 +364,7 @@
             //  绌烘搷浣�
             case 'takeNone':
                 layer.confirm('浠诲姟鍙戦�佺┖鎿嶄綔寮傚父锛佹槸鍚︺�傘�傘�傘�傘�傘�傘�傘�傦紵', {
-                    title: '宸ヤ綔鍙凤細' + data.wrkNo,
+                    title: '浠诲姟鍙凤細' + data.wrkNo,
                     shadeClose: true
                 }, function () {
                 });
@@ -393,6 +397,19 @@
                     }
                     , align: 'right' //鍙冲榻愬脊鍑猴紙v2.6.8 鏂板锛�
                     , style: 'box-shadow: 1px 1px 10px rgb(0 0 0 / 12%);' //璁剧疆棰濆鏍峰紡
+                });
+                break;
+            case 'commandShow'://鏌ョ湅鎸囦护
+                wrkNo = data.wrkNo;
+                layer.open({
+                    type: 2,
+                    title: 'WMS浠诲姟鎸囦护',
+                    maxmin: true,
+                    area: [top.detailWidth, top.detailHeight],
+                    shadeClose: true,
+                    content: '../commandManage/commandManage.html',
+                    success: function(layero, index){
+                    }
                 });
                 break;
         }
@@ -596,8 +613,8 @@
             cellMinWidth: 50,
             cols: [[
                 {type: 'checkbox'}
-                , {field: 'wrkNo', align: 'center', title: '宸ヤ綔鍙�'}
-                , {field: 'ioTime$', align: 'center', title: '宸ヤ綔鏃堕棿'}
+                , {field: 'wrkNo', align: 'center', title: '浠诲姟鍙�'}
+                , {field: 'ioTime$', align: 'center', title: '浠诲姟鏃堕棿'}
                 , {field: 'matnr', align: 'center', title: '鐗╂枡'}
                 , {field: 'lgnum', align: 'center', title: '浠撳簱鍙�'}
                 , {field: 'tbnum', align: 'center', title: '杞偍璇锋眰缂栧彿'}

--
Gitblit v1.9.1